
LA and SF are at it again
The Rams and 49ers meet on Sunday night at Levi’s Stadium. The game is on NBC with Al Michaels and Cris Collinsworth in the booth.
The LA Rams are 4-1 and hoping to catch the Seahawks, who are on a bye, with five wins to push for a tie for first in the NFC West. The Rams have only beaten teams from the terrible NFC East so far and while the San Francisco 49ers are 2-3 and don’t have a win over a good team either, they aren’t much different than the roster that went to the Super Bowl in February.
Aaron Donald, George Kittle, Jalen Ramsey, Raheem Mostert, Cooper Kupp, Fred Warner, Jared Goff, Jimmy Garoppolo, Robert Woods, Deebo Samuel, John Johnson, Trent Williams, Andrew Whitworth, Dee Ford and many more, this is not a game lacking star power and it could be the deciding factor in how these teams stack up in the division.
